It will be ordered in for you and dispatched immediately. Table of ContentsReviewsAuthor InformationElinor DeWire has been researching, photographing, and writing about lighthouses since 1972. She has visited, photographed, and researched many lighthouses worldwide and is the author of twenty books and more than 300 articles on the subject. Former Coast Guard historian, Dr. Robert Scheina, calls her America's most prolific lighthouse author and a driving force behind the recent upsurge in interest in preserving lighthouses and the history and nostalgia surrounding them. DeWire has been honored for her work by the U.S. Lighthouse Society, the American Lighthouse Foundation, the U.S. Coast Guard, and the National League of American Pen Women. Two of her books have won the coveted Ben Franklin Award and the Coast Guard Book Award. She also is the recipient of the Coast Guard's Meritorious Public Service Award. She lives in Connecticut.
